The iPhone 13 Pro Max, released in September 2021, and the OnePlus 11, launched globally in February 2023, are both high-end smartphones from their respective manufacturers. While the iPhone operates on Apple's iOS ecosystem, the OnePlus 11 runs on Android, offering distinct user experiences. Key differentiators include their release timelines, operating system philosophies, and approaches to hardware design and features.

The iPhone 13 Pro Max and the OnePlus 11 cater to users with differing priorities, reflecting their distinct ecosystems and design philosophies. Users often praise the iPhone 13 Pro Max for its exceptional battery life, consistent and high-quality camera performance, and the long-term software support provided by Apple. Some common criticisms include the presence of the display notch and the use of the Lightning port rather than the more universal USB-C standard.
Conversely, the OnePlus 11 receives acclaim for its rapid charging capabilities, smooth display, and robust performance for demanding tasks. Its commitment to several years of Android updates is also a significant positive for many users. However, some users note the absence of wireless charging and a lower official water resistance rating compared to some competitors as potential drawbacks.
Users prioritizing extended software longevity, a highly optimized camera system for both photos and videos, and industry-leading battery endurance may find the iPhone 13 Pro Max aligns well with their needs. Those who value extremely fast charging, a highly customizable Android experience, and a powerful device for gaming and multitasking might lean towards the OnePlus 11.
